We were thrilled to meet up with Academy Award Winning Sound Mixer Tom Curley, CAS to breakdown some scenes from the film that supercharged his career : 2014’s “Whiplash”.
A film that began as a low budget indie project, “Whiplash” was shot in just 19 days. Helmed by then unknown writer/director Damien Chazelle, the film went on to gross $49 million against its original budget of $3 million and swept the 87th Annual Academy Awards, winning awards for : Best Supporting Actor, Best Film Editing, and Best Sound Mixing, as well as nominations in the categories of Best Picture, and Best Adapted Screenplay. The score also received a Grammy nomination in 2015.
